Anyway, I told my self I would not buy any more drums till the drum show, and I bought 3 snares in the last week, go figure. I'm not a Ludwig guy, but I saw this Pioneer wood snare on CList, so I made an appointment to look at it, he was asking $175. I did some research first, I see them on EB going between $250-$350. This one was a nice dark wood, original heads, and snares. with case, stand and practice pad. Buttom line, I picked her up $115. I took it home and played some on her, nice fat punchy sound from a 6 lugger. I never thought a 6 lug would sound this good, anyway, I'm happy, pics coming soon.
